President Donald Trump, in a trio of tweets Monday, showcased comments made by former Secret Service agent Dan Bongino blaming ex-CIA Director John Brennan for starting "this entire debacle" about the president, and claiming Brennan has "disgraced the country."
Bongino also said Monday, during an appearance on Fox News' "Fox & Friends," he believes former Assistant Attorney General John Carlin, ex-Director of National Intelligence James Clapper, ex-FBI Director James Comey, and former Attorney General Loretta Lynch also had 'detailed knowledge" of what was happening.
"There was a very small working group of people involved in this political hit job on Donald Trump," Bongino said. "The reason Brennan is panicking, and a lot of others have gone silent, they are not just worried about reputational harm. Brennan has disgraced himself. He knows history is not kind to him."
There were "criminal leaks" involved concerning the Trump campaign, he added, and "they are worried about staying out of jail . . . There were felonious criminal leaks of information. Someone was responsible."
